Title: Coast Guard insignia, after 1964 Accession Number: 2005.19.46 Category: CLOTHING & ACCESSORIES - PERSONAL SYMBOL Type: insignia Maker: Ken Nolan, Inc. Place: Date: after 1964 Materials: paper Description: Insignia; Coast Guard insignia, after 1964; unopened pack of iron on combat insgnia belonging to USCG sailor Peter R. Kolasa; insignia is a shield, the top third a solid black with white stars, the bottom two thirds vertical white and black stripes; the package is green and white and contains 6 insignias; on back "INSTRUCTIONS" followed by instructions for applying patch; along bottom on back "INSTRUCTIONS INSIDE PRINTED IN VIETNAMESE", on back "Ask about our 'Iron-On'/ Divison Patches-/ Combat Inf Badges-/ Jump Wings- Pilot/ Wings- and U.S. Army."; price sticker on front ".25". |
